Arras Contract in Mallorca – Why It Matters for Foreign Buyers

In Mallorca, the arras contract (contrato de arras) is a critical legal step when buying property. It sets the conditions of the sale and typically involves a 10% deposit. But for foreign buyers, signing the wrong arras contract can be risky — especially if legal protections are missing.

📌 What Is an Arras Contract?

An arras contract is a binding pre-sale agreement where:

  • Buyer and seller agree to proceed with the purchase

  • Buyer pays a deposit (usually 10%)

  • Penalties are established for cancellation or breach

There are different types, but the most common in Mallorca is the penitential arras (arras penitenciales).


⚖️ What Happens If One Party Backs Out?

  • If you cancel, you lose the deposit

  • If the seller cancels, they must return double the deposit

  • If agreed conditions (mortgage approval, permits, etc.) are not met, cancellation may be penalty-free — only if the contract says so

🧾 Key Clauses We Add for Foreign Buyers

  • Subject to mortgage approval

  • Conditional on legal due diligence

  • Remote signing and POA acceptance

  • Clear timelines and penalty definitions

  • Seller responsibility for community or tax debts

🛑 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Signing a template contract in Spanish only

  • Sending deposit funds before legal review

  • Not setting clear exit clauses

  • Overlooking zoning or registration issues before committing
